MySQL是一种关系型数据库管理系统,许多互联网企业和个人开发人员都会使用它进行数据存储和管理。那么说,MySQL玩的是什么游戏呢?实际上,在技术领域,MySQL常常被用作一种基础设施的组件,它并不是一个游戏。
MySQL在很多领域得到广泛应用,比如网络应用程序、嵌入式系统、数据仓库等等。使用MySQL可以方便地构建各种应用,而不必关心数据存储和管理的细节。所以,说MySQL玩的是游戏,确实不太合适。
但是,对于MySQL的使用者来说,他们可能会在编写代码时涉及到一些“游戏”。比如,建立数据库表结构、设计数据访问层、优化查询等等。这些都是MySQL使用者需要操纵的一些“游戏”,需要不断地去学习和提升。
当然,MySQL数据管理的技术门槛也越来越低,近年来出现了很多MySQL的可视化管理工具,使得使用MySQL的难度降低了很多。但是,使用这些工具并不代表你就不需要学习MySQL的相关知识。只有通过学习,才能更好地理解MySQL的设计思想,才能更好地使用MySQL。
// 建立数据库表结构的代码示例CREATE TABLE `user` (`id` int(11) NOT NULL AUTO_INCREMENT,`name` varchar(20) NOT NULL COMMENT '用户名',`password` varchar(32) NOT NULL COMMENT '密码',`email` varchar(50) DEFAULT NULL COMMENT '邮箱',`age` int(11) DEFAULT NULL COMMENT '年龄',`sex` varchar(5) DEFAULT NULL COMMENT '性别',PRIMARY KEY (`id`))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='用户表';
无论你是在开发网络应用程序,还是在构建嵌入式系统,MySQL都是一个非常重要的工具。通过学习MySQL,你可以更好地管理数据,更好地构建应用程序,让你的代码更加健壮、高效。